From: "Wang, Jian J" <jian.j.wang@intel.com>
To: "devel@edk2.groups.io" <devel@edk2.groups.io>,
"Lu, XiaoyuX" <xiaoyux.lu@intel.com>
Cc: "Ye, Ting" <ting.ye@intel.com>, Laszlo Ersek <lersek@redhat.com>
Subject: Re: [edk2-devel] [PATCH v5 0/9] Crypto: Upgrade OpenSSL to 1.1.1b
Date: Mon, 3 Jun 2019 00:48:53 +0000 [thread overview]
Message-ID: <D827630B58408649ACB04F44C51000362590E91F@SHSMSX107.ccr.corp.intel.com> (raw)
In-Reply-To: <1559126438-9211-1-git-send-email-xiaoyux.lu@intel.com>
Pushed 6fcc3d68eb02aa798ef572c94867a03d0c1fedf2...acfb90911840c38a0beb9bcfe0065668244d2b4d
Regards,
Jian
> -----Original Message-----
> From: devel@edk2.groups.io [mailto:devel@edk2.groups.io] On Behalf Of
> Xiaoyu Lu
> Sent: Wednesday, May 29, 2019 6:40 PM
> To: devel@edk2.groups.io
> Cc: Lu, XiaoyuX <xiaoyux.lu@intel.com>; Wang, Jian J <jian.j.wang@intel.com>;
> Ye, Ting <ting.ye@intel.com>; Laszlo Ersek <lersek@redhat.com>
> Subject: [edk2-devel] [PATCH v5 0/9] Crypto: Upgrade OpenSSL to 1.1.1b
>
> This series is also avaiable at:
> https://github.com/xiaoyuxlu/edk2/commits/bz_1089_upgrade_to_openssl_1_
> 1_1b_v5
>
> Change since v4:
>
> 1. Split "[PATCH v4 6/7] CryptoPkg: Upgrade OpenSSL to 1.1.1b" patch into two.
> a. CryptoPkg/OpensslLib: Add functions for upgrading OpenSSL1_1_1b
> b. CryptoPkg: Upgrade OpenSSL to 1.1.1b
>
> 2. Add "CryptoPkg: Fix possible build problem with Clang" patch.
> Blow is a link to the problem.
> Ref: https://edk2.groups.io/g/devel/message/41424
> OpenSSL_1_1_1b may build failed with Clang38. So
> add additional build flag to work around it.
>
> Cc: Jian J Wang <jian.j.wang@intel.com>
> Cc: Ting Ye <ting.ye@intel.com>
> Cc: Laszlo Ersek <lersek@redhat.com>
>
> Laszlo Ersek (1):
> CryptoPkg/OpensslLib: Fix cross-build problem for AARCH64
>
> Xiaoyu Lu (8):
> CryptoPkg/OpensslLib: Modify process_files.pl for upgrading OpenSSL
> CryptoPkg/OpensslLib: Exclude unnecessary files in process_files.pl
> CryptoPkg/IntrinsicLib: Fix possible unresolved external symbol issue
> CryptoPkg/OpensslLib: Prepare for upgrading OpenSSL
> CryptoPkg: Fix possible build problem with Clang
> CryptoPkg/OpensslLib: Add functions for upgrading OpenSSL1_1_1b
> CryptoPkg: Upgrade OpenSSL to 1.1.1b
> CryptoPkg/BaseCryptLib: Make HMAC_CTX size backward compatible
>
> CryptoPkg/Library/BaseCryptLib/BaseCryptLib.inf | 2 +
> CryptoPkg/Library/BaseCryptLib/PeiCryptLib.inf | 2 +
> CryptoPkg/Library/BaseCryptLib/RuntimeCryptLib.inf | 2 +
> CryptoPkg/Library/BaseCryptLib/SmmCryptLib.inf | 2 +
> CryptoPkg/Library/IntrinsicLib/IntrinsicLib.inf | 4 +-
> CryptoPkg/Library/OpensslLib/OpensslLib.inf | 77 ++++-
> CryptoPkg/Library/OpensslLib/OpensslLibCrypto.inf | 68 ++++-
> CryptoPkg/Library/Include/CrtLibSupport.h | 13 +-
> CryptoPkg/Library/Include/openssl/opensslconf.h | 54 +++-
> CryptoPkg/Library/Include/sys/syscall.h | 11 +
> CryptoPkg/Library/OpensslLib/buildinf.h | 2 +
> CryptoPkg/Library/OpensslLib/rand_pool_noise.h | 29 ++
> CryptoPkg/Library/BaseCryptLib/Hmac/CryptHmacMd5.c | 8 +-
> .../Library/BaseCryptLib/Hmac/CryptHmacSha1.c | 9 +-
> .../Library/BaseCryptLib/Hmac/CryptHmacSha256.c | 8 +-
> CryptoPkg/Library/IntrinsicLib/Ia32/MathFtol.c | 22 ++
> CryptoPkg/Library/OpensslLib/ossl_store.c | 17 ++
> CryptoPkg/Library/OpensslLib/rand_pool.c | 316
> +++++++++++++++++++++
> CryptoPkg/Library/OpensslLib/rand_pool_noise.c | 29 ++
> CryptoPkg/Library/OpensslLib/rand_pool_noise_tsc.c | 43 +++
> CryptoPkg/Library/OpensslLib/openssl | 2 +-
> CryptoPkg/Library/OpensslLib/process_files.pl | 11 +-
> 22 files changed, 679 insertions(+), 52 deletions(-)
> create mode 100644 CryptoPkg/Library/Include/sys/syscall.h
> create mode 100644 CryptoPkg/Library/OpensslLib/rand_pool_noise.h
> create mode 100644 CryptoPkg/Library/IntrinsicLib/Ia32/MathFtol.c
> create mode 100644 CryptoPkg/Library/OpensslLib/ossl_store.c
> create mode 100644 CryptoPkg/Library/OpensslLib/rand_pool.c
> create mode 100644 CryptoPkg/Library/OpensslLib/rand_pool_noise.c
> create mode 100644 CryptoPkg/Library/OpensslLib/rand_pool_noise_tsc.c
>
> --
> 2.7.4
>
>
>
next prev parent reply other threads:[~2019-06-03 0:48 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2019-05-29 10:40 [PATCH v5 0/9] Crypto: Upgrade OpenSSL to 1.1.1b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 1/9] CryptoPkg/OpensslLib: Modify process_files.pl for upgrading OpenSSL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 2/9] CryptoPkg/OpensslLib: Exclude unnecessary files in process_files.pl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 3/9] CryptoPkg/IntrinsicLib: Fix possible unresolved external symbol issue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 4/9] CryptoPkg/OpensslLib: Prepare for upgrading OpenSSL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 5/9] CryptoPkg/OpensslLib: Fix cross-build problem for AARCH64 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 6/9] CryptoPkg: Fix possible build problem with Clang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 7/9] CryptoPkg/OpensslLib: Add functions for upgrading OpenSSL1_1_1b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 8/9] CryptoPkg: Upgrade OpenSSL to 1.1.1b Xiaoyu Lu
2019-05-29 10:40 ` [PATCH v5 9/9] CryptoPkg/BaseCryptLib: Make HMAC_CTX size backward compatible Xiaoyu Lu
2019-05-29 15:39 ` [edk2-devel] [PATCH v5 0/9] Crypto: Upgrade OpenSSL to 1.1.1b Wang, Jian J
2019-06-03 0:48 ` Wang, Jian J [this message]
2019-06-03 11:45 ` Laszlo Ersek
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-list from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=D827630B58408649ACB04F44C51000362590E91F@SHSMSX107.ccr.corp.intel.com \
--to=devel@edk2.groups.io \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ox